Strict Liability
A legal standard that holds parties responsible for damages or injuries caused by their actions or products, regardless of fault or intent.
Unreasonably Dangerous Products
Products that pose a risk of injury to the consumer beyond what would be expected through typical use.
Construction Projects
Planned undertakings involving the erection, renovation, or demolition of a structure or infrastructure.
Causation Link
The relationship or connection between an act and its effect, often used in legal contexts to establish liability or fault by demonstrating how one event directly leads to another.
